I think you're correct regarding this finding: The data type 2^32
(because of 32 bit) defines the 2 TB limit. It applies both on
MBR (which stores 32 bit values) and UFS (which also stores 32
bit values). However, I've never dealt with disks > 2 TB _and_
UFS before, so I can't add specific individual findings. :-)

Again, consensus seems to be: If you have big disks, use ZFS.
You use ZFS because the big disks are built into or attached
to big computers with sufficient RAM, so it won't be a problem.
